For the 2024 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 322 students in Tushka School District. This district's average pre testing ranking is 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public pre schools in Oklahoma.
Public Preschool in Tushka School District have an average math proficiency score of 18% (versus the Oklahoma public pre school average of 29%), and reading proficiency score of 25% (versus the 26%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 47%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the Oklahoma public preschool average of 54% (majority Hispanic and American Indian).

Tushka School District, which is ranked within the bottom 50% of all 538 school districts in Oklahoma (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2021-2022 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 90% has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$11,527 is higher than the state median of $11,363.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$11,648 is higher than the state median of $11,336. The school district spending/student has grown by 11% over four school years.
